Makeup Artist for the 58th Annual Emmy Awards host, Conan O’Brien.

Currently Key Makeup Artist for “Conan” (TBS) at Warner Bros. Studios in Los Angeles, Deborah T. Paulmann has also worked with Conan O’Brien in New York: “Late Night with Conan O’Brien” and “The Tonight Show with Conan O’Brien” (both NBC) and as Supervisor of Makeup for NBC-TV NY.

More than 20 years of makeup experience in film and television production including an Emmy nomination, “Saturday Night Live (NBC)”, “As The World Turns” (CBS), “One Life To Live” (ABC). She is involved with all types of makeup for weddings, personal events, and High Definition TV – Conan’s LATE NIGHT Show was the first to debut in Hi Def on Network Television. Permanent Makeup

“It is a “selective” art form of traditional tattooing”

Is a non surgical micro procedure known as “Micropigmentation.” I use organic pigment, no iron oxides as are used in Tattooing, as they are safer and more beneficial for use in implantation. Color is custom created during consultation and then skillfully implanted with a hand held needle, not a machine, into the dermal layer of the skin to simulate natural or well defined makeup.
